Hope College is stronger when families are engaged in the life of the college. We invite you to be part of our community while your student attends Hope.
Whether you live nearby or thousands of miles away, there are many ways to be involved in the life of the college and serve as a resource for your student:
- Orientation
- One Big Virtual Weekend: Homecoming and Family Weekend
- Family e-newsletters
- Volunteer opportunities
Our goal is to help you play a supportive role while your student is enrolled at Hope. It is also important to connect with other families. This happens throughout the year at Hope events, and the Parents' Council serves you by fostering dialogue among parents, families and the college.
